MSN's Martha Brockenbrough on the newest Harry Potter picture, "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ince" -- a movie that's getting rave reviews. Martha loves it, and thinks everyone else will too:

 

"Poor Harry Potter. His hormones have taken over his body, Lord Voldemort is trying to kill him, and his favorite teacher has a creepy, dead black hand.

 

"On the bright side, though, the boy wizard (aka the Chosen One) apparently has the approval of the Pope. The Vatican newspaper just gave a big thumbs-up (or was it four pope hats?) to "Harry Potter and the Half-Blood Prince," the sixth movie in the saga.  It was a wise move on the part of his holiness.

 

"After this movie hits the screens, everybody is going to be a Harry Potter fan; the movie's that good. It's two and a half hours long, but it rips through all the high points in the novel, blending fizzy adolescent romance with end-of-the-world drama into a satisfying wizard's brew."
